Title :
A Joint Probabilistic Data Association Smoothing Algorithm for Multitarget Tracking

Abstract :
This paper is concerned with the development of a joint probabilistic data association based fixed-lag smoothing algorithm for the recursive tracking of multiple targets in cluttered environment. The improvement in accuracy of track estimation achieved by introducing a time lag of one or two sampling periods for a radar tracking problem are also demonstrated by using simulation experiment.
